— The 11th annual Depot Days Festival in Newport this weekend will feature homegrown rockabilly legends Billy Lee Riley and Sonny Burgess, along with children's activities and vendors.

Admission is free and lawn chairs are recommended. Call (870) 523-7428.

The festival will be on Front Street in downtown Newport on Saturday and the lineup of music will be:

2-2:45 p.m. The Dunham Family (country gospel)

3-3:45 p.m. J.R. Rogers and the All Stars (country rock)

4-5:15 p.m. Blues Deville ("gut bucket" electric blues)

5:30-6:30 p.m. Billy Lee Riley and band featuring J.M. Van Eaton on drums (rock 'n' roll)

6:45-7:45 p.m. Ace Cannon (saxophone virtuoso and Sun Records session player)

8-8:30 p.m. Sonny Burgess and The Pacers (rock 'n' roll)

8:30-9:30 p.m. Charlie Rich Jr. with Sonny Burgess and The Pacers

9:30 p.m. Fireworks

This year's festival is dedicated to the late Bob King, who owned The King of Clubs, the oldest roadhouse in Jackson County and a place where Elvis Presley, Jerry Lee Lewis, Charlie Rich and Burgess and his band played in the 1950s and '60s.
